Contract Catering Market

Future Outlook of the Contract Catering Market

The Contract Catering Market is estimated to be valued at US$ 215.9 billion in 2022 and is expected to exhibit a CAGR of 5.8% over the forecast period 2023-2030, as highlighted in a new report published by Coherent Market Insights.

Market Overview:

The Contract Catering Market refers to the provision of food services by an external company to various sectors including corporate offices, hospitals, educational institutions, and others. This market is driven by the growing trend of outsourcing food services to professional catering companies, as it helps organizations focus on their core business activities and ensures high-quality food services for employees and customers. The market is also witnessing increased demand for specialized diets, such as vegan, gluten-free, and organic, which is further driving the growth of the contract catering industry.

Market Dynamics:

The Contract Catering Market is driven by two main factors. Firstly, the increasing demand for cost-effective solutions and operational efficiency is leading organizations to outsource their food services to professional catering companies. This allows businesses to reduce costs associated with in-house food operations, such as labor, maintenance, and equipment. Secondly, the rising focus on employee well-being and satisfaction is driving organizations to provide high-quality food services to their employees. Contract catering companies offer a variety of cuisines and customizable meal options to cater to the diverse preferences and dietary requirements of employees.

Market Key Trends:

The key trend in the contract catering market is the increasing demand for personalized and healthier food options. Consumers are becoming more conscious about their dietary choices and are looking for caterers who can provide customized menus to cater to their specific needs. This trend is driven by factors such as rising health consciousness, awareness about food allergies and intolerances, and the need for convenience in meal planning.

SWOT Analysis:

Strength:

The contract catering market benefits from a wide range of service offerings, including food preparation, menu planning, and delivery, which attracts a diverse customer base. Additionally, the industry is characterized by strong partnerships with suppliers and vendors, enabling caterers to source fresh and high-quality ingredients.

Weakness:

The highly competitive nature of the market poses a challenge for smaller players who may struggle to compete with larger, established companies. Moreover, fluctuations in food prices and availability can impact profit margins and the ability to provide consistent quality.

Opportunity:

The growing popularity of corporate wellness programs presents an opportunity for contract caterers to provide healthy and nutritious meals to employees. Additionally, the increasing adoption of technology in the industry allows for streamlined operations and enhanced customer experiences.

Threats:

Rising labor costs and stringent food safety regulations pose threats to the contract catering market. Additionally, the uncertainty surrounding the COVID-19 pandemic has impacted the industry, leading to disruptions in supply chains and a decline in catering demand.

Key Takeaways:

The global contract catering market is expected to witness high growth, exhibiting a CAGR of 5.8% over the forecast period from 2023 to 2030. This growth can be attributed to the increasing demand for personalized and healthier food options.

In terms of regional analysis, North America is the fastest-growing and dominating region in the contract catering market. The region’s strong economy and large corporate sector drive the demand for contract catering services. Furthermore, the presence of key players such as Compass Group PLC and Aramark Corporation contributes to the market’s growth in this region.

The key players operating in the contract catering market include Compass Group PLC, United Enterprises Co. Ltd., Elior Group SA, Aramark Corporation, CH&Co Catering Group Limited, Mitie Group plc., Sodexo S.A., Westbury Street Holdings Limited, and Rhubarb Food Design Limited. These companies have established themselves as major players in the industry due to their extensive service offerings and strong customer relationships.
